TGap Ventures Closes $26 Million Venture Capital II Fund (Michigan Technology News)

KALAMAZOO - TGap Ventures, a Kalamazoo-based venture capital company, has closed its second fund, the now $26 million TGap Venture Capital II. TGap invests in Midwestern technology, information technology, medical device and and medical services companies.

Venture Capital Investment in Green Technologies Rebounds With $1.2B in Q2 2009 (Business Wire via Yahoo! Finance)

CAMBRIDGE, Mass.----Greentech Media Inc., the industry-leading online media company covering green technology news and analysis, released the most recent quarterly data showing that venture capital investment in green technologies totaled $1.2 billion in 85 deals in the second quarter of 2009.

Venture Investment in Green Tech Jumps 43% (Wall Street and Technology)

Venture capital investment in green technology worldwide jumped 43 percent in three months to $1.2 billion in the second quarter, Greentech reported Tuesday.
